WebNov 9, 2024 · Flow cytometry is a laboratory method used to detect, identify, and count specific cells from blood, bone marrow, body fluids such as cerebrospinal fluid (CSF), or … WebFlow cytometry is a cell analysis technique that measures both physical and chemical characteristics of individual cells—like volume, size, count, morphology, protein expression health, and lifecycle stage—in a biological sample. It allows researchers to evaluate thousands of cells per second in a rapidly flowing single-cell suspension. WebFlow cytometers are comprised of three basic systems: the fluidics, the optics, and the electronics. Slide 7: The fluidics system injects a pressurized sample and then focuses the cells such that particles move through the center of the laser beam, one at a time, in the flow chamber. Hydrodynamic focusing is the most common method used to do this.
